输出斐波那契(Fibonacci)序列的前n项

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/29 16:46:56
c程输出[m,n]范围内的所有斐波那契(Fibonacci)数,m,n这两个数由键盘输入

这个可以运行~#includevoidmain(){longf1,f2,f;floatm,n;printf("pleaseinputmandn:");scanf("%f%f",&m,&n);f1=1,

用C语言编程 输出斐波那契数列的第42项谢谢了,

#includevoidmain(){longa[42],i=2;a[0]=1;a[1]=1;for(;i

用java编写程序,输出斐波那契数列的前10个数.

publicclassFibonacci{publicstaticvoidmain(Stringargs[]){inti=1,j=1;for(intn=1;n

4个一行输出斐波那契序列前20项

#include<iostream>using namespace std;int main(){int n,i,j=2;long &

输入m和n,输出m-n之间的所有Fibonacci数,要求使用调用函数fib(n),它的功能是返回第n项Fibonacc

//Author:Yach//QQ:79564727//申请请注明来者何人..#includeusingnamespacestd;intfib(int);voidmAndn(int,int);intf

斐波那契数序列分别用递归法和递推法输出这个数列的前20项VB代码

PrivateFunctionF(nAsLong)AsLongIfn>2ThenF=F(n-1)+F(n-2)ElseF=1EndIfEndFunctionPrivateSubCommand1_Cli

C#题:斐波那契数列规则如下:1、1、2、3、5、8、13.输出前20位

using System;using System.Collections.Generic;using System.Linq;using System.Tex

斐波那契数列(Fibonacci)的输出

#includevoidmain(){longf1=1,f2=1,i;for(i=0;i

C++输出斐波那契数列的前n项问题

#includeintmain(){\x09intn,i=1;\x09doublea=1,b=1;\x09scanf("%d",&n);\x09if(n==1)\x09\x09printf("1");

用C语言编程 斐波那契数列:1,1,2,3,5,8,13…,输出前13项,每行输出5个数.

相对于其他人的代码,我的代码绝对是执行速度最快的,没有之一.#includeinta[13];intmain(){\x09a[0]=a[1]=1;\x09for(inti=2;i

用数组计算并输出斐波那契(Fibonacci)数列的前20项.Fibonacci数列定义如下:f(1)=1,

这样写已经可以实现了,可以编译后执行一下就知道了,不过格式不太规范啊

编制非递归函数,输出斐波那契数列前20项数据

#includevoidfib(intn,intf0,intf1){intf;//当前项inti=0;if(n=2)printf("%8d,%8d",f0,f1);//f0,f1for(i=2;i

C语言利用数组输出斐波那契数列前100项,出现负数?

因为f[100]是一个很大的数字,int根本就表示不下来,应该用大数的加法来做的#include#includevoidsum(chara[],charb[]){\x09inti,n,k;\x09fo

【关于C语言】【怎么输出斐波那契数列】【谢谢了】

矩阵乘法+快速求幂可以解决楼主的问题.详细的代码已经发给你了,去看看吧.

C语言怎样用函数的递归调用法输出斐波那栔数列,

intFibona(intn){intm;if(n==1)return(1);elseif(n==2)return(1);else{m=Fibona(n-1)+Fibona(n-2);return(m

vf编程斐波那契数 输出第二十个斐波那契数,编写计算第n个斐波那契数的递归函数,在主程序中输出地20个数

cleardimea[20]a[1]=1a[2]=1fori=3to20a[i]=a[i-1]+a[i-2]endforfori=1to30?a[i]if(i%5=0)?endifendfo

C++如何把斐波那契数列前100项输出到文本?

fibArray[100];fstreamout("fibArray.txt");for(i=2;i

高精度的斐波那契数列 输入N 输出对应的数值

#include"stdio.h"intmain(){inti,n;inta=1,b=1,sum=0;scanf("%d",&n);if(n==0)printf("N=%d",sum);